// description
Pathway through 0.31.1, fixed in commit d09722e, document store applies a caller-supplied glob pattern to indexed document paths using a hand-written recursive matcher that branches two ways on each ** token without memoization, giving exponential worst-case complexity. The filepath_globpattern value is taken from the body of the unauthenticated HTTP endpoints /v1/retrieve, /v1/inputs and /v2/answer and compiled into a filter evaluated once per indexed document, with no length or **-count limit. A remote unauthenticated attacker can submit a short pattern containing many ** tokens to consume CPU for tens of seconds per request, and a small number of requests denies service.
